The objective of the fund is to provide a daily return equivalent to approximately 200% of the daily positive change in the OMXS30 Index

An exchange-traded fund (ETF) is a collection of assets (stocks, bonds, commodities, etc.) that track an underlying index and can be bought on an exchange like individual stocks.

XACT_BULL_2 expense ratio is 0.60%. It's an important metric for helping traders understand the fund's operating costs relative to assets and how expensive it would be to hold the fund.
Yes, XACT_BULL_2 is a leveraged ETF, meaning it uses borrowings or financial derivatives to magnify the performance of the underlying assets or index it follows.
No, XACT_BULL_2 doesn't pay dividends to its holders.
XACT_BULL_2 shares are issued by Svenska Handelsbanken AB
XACT_BULL_2 follows the OMX Stockholm 30 Index - SEK. ETFs usually track some benchmark seeking to replicate its performance and guide asset selection and objectives.
The fund started trading on Nov 6, 2009.
The fund's management style is passive, meaning it's aiming to replicate the performance of the underlying index by holding assets in the same proportions as the index. The goal is to match the index's returns.
